We’ve heard about ads being run on various online job listing sites that purport to be Starlight. While we do occasionally advertise job openings on such websites, we would never hire candidates without speaking with them first and appropriately screening them.

If you have been in contact with someone about a position at Starlight and have any questions about the legitimacy of the job opening, please contact us at info@starlight.org.

We would NEVER send an applicant or an employee money orders or checks, asking them to deposit the checks into their own bank accounts on our behalf. If you have responded to such an ad or received envelopes with checks or money orders, please contact us so we can work with you to report this to the appropriate authorities.

Job Description - Development Manager

Position Overview
Reporting to the Executive Director, this mission critical role has primary responsibility for: building and maintaining a dependable revenue stream through channels such as annual giving and special even fund raising; and managing marketing and communications efforts to achieve growth in visibility and ensure a consistent and positive public image. This leadership role interfaces with all staff and numerous donors and volunteers.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Fund Raising:
    • Special Events:
      • Planning and execution of major fundraising events which include but are not limited to Gala and the Great-est Escape.
      • Support YES board in planning and executing 1 major and 2-3 smaller fund raising events per year.
      • Lead "Community Fundraising" (Outside Sponsored Event) activities
    • Annual Giving:
      • Conduct at least one annual appeal tactic via direct mail
      • Conduct at least three annual appeal tactics via email/social media to appropriate sub segments of the SCF donor/prospect population
    • Manage Holiday Giving Programs (ie: bears and cards)
    • Assist Program Services team with solicitation of in-kind donations for Great Escape events.
    • Support Executive Direct with major gift cultivation, solicitation & stewardship.
    • Act as liaison for Event Sponsors, Vendors and Donors.
  • Communications:
    • Oversee development and distribution of quarterly newsletter and 6 e-newsletters annually.
    • Support development and distribution of press releases as needed.
  • Foundation Management:
    • Manage and create events budgets.
    • Conduct monthly analysis of budget position and fund raising effectiveness.
    • Ensure all gifts are processed accurately and in a timely fashion.

Qualifications
Prior experience in not-for-profit fund raising, or equivalent, is required. Two to four years of annual giving and/or special event experience is preferred. Outstanding communication skills, both written and verbal, are a must. Project management, organization, multitasking abilities are key. Basic analytical skills as well as strong interpersonal skills are required. Bachelors degree or equivalent is required.
